mirror of
https://gitlab.com/libvirt/libvirt.git
synced 2024-11-03 11:51:11 +00:00
2631fe0420
Added a picture and explanation describing the virConnectOpen processing at a "higher" level, but with some source code references.
59 lines
2.4 KiB
Plaintext
59 lines
2.4 KiB
Plaintext
#FIG 3.2 Produced by xfig version 3.2.5b
|
|
Landscape
|
|
Center
|
|
Inches
|
|
Letter
|
|
100.00
|
|
Single
|
|
-2
|
|
1200 2
|
|
2 2 0 2 0 7 50 -1 -1 0.000 0 0 -1 0 0 5
|
|
450 375 4575 375 4575 1725 450 1725 450 375
|
|
2 2 0 2 0 7 50 -1 -1 0.000 0 0 -1 0 0 5
|
|
1125 2475 4950 2475 4950 3600 1125 3600 1125 2475
|
|
2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 2
|
|
1 0 1.00 60.00 120.00
|
|
1725 1725 2175 2475
|
|
2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5
|
|
3150 5700 6525 5700 6525 6900 3150 6900 3150 5700
|
|
2 2 0 1 0 7 50 -1 -1 0.000 0 0 -1 0 0 5
|
|
7875 6825 10125 6825 10125 7725 7875 7725 7875 6825
|
|
2 2 0 2 0 7 50 -1 -1 0.000 0 0 -1 0 0 5
|
|
2550 4725 10350 4725 10350 7800 2550 7800 2550 4725
|
|
2 2 0 1 0 7 50 -1 -1 0.000 0 0 7 0 0 5
|
|
8850 1950 11550 1950 11550 3360 8850 3360 8850 1950
|
|
2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 2
|
|
1 0 1.00 60.00 120.00
|
|
3975 3600 5025 4425
|
|
2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 2
|
|
1 0 1.00 60.00 120.00
|
|
8925 3225 5400 4425
|
|
2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 2
|
|
1 0 1.00 60.00 120.00
|
|
5625 6900 7875 7425
|
|
2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 3
|
|
1 0 1.00 60.00 120.00
|
|
11400 3375 11400 7575 10125 7575
|
|
2 2 0 2 0 7 50 -1 -1 0.000 0 0 -1 0 0 5
|
|
8400 975 12450 975 12450 4125 8400 4125 8400 975
|
|
2 1 0 1 0 7 50 -1 -1 0.000 0 0 -1 1 0 6
|
|
1 0 1.00 60.00 120.00
|
|
10125 7125 10725 7125 10725 4425 7725 4425 7725 2700 8850 2700
|
|
4 0 0 50 -1 16 12 0.0000 4 180 2430 1350 2895 virConnectOpenReadOnly(uri)\001
|
|
4 0 0 50 -1 16 12 0.0000 4 180 3240 1350 3090 virConnectOpenAuth(uri, auth, flags)\001
|
|
4 0 0 50 -1 0 12 0.0000 4 165 1350 3300 5850 virConnectOpen:\001
|
|
4 0 0 50 -1 0 12 0.0000 4 165 2070 3300 6045 virConnectOpenReadOnly:\001
|
|
4 0 0 50 -1 0 12 0.0000 4 165 1710 3300 6240 virConnectOpenAuth:\001
|
|
4 0 0 50 -1 0 12 0.0000 4 180 900 3975 6600 do_open():\001
|
|
4 0 0 50 -1 0 14 0.0000 4 135 1260 8025 7125 Rremote driver\001
|
|
4 0 0 50 -1 16 24 0.0000 4 135 630 5025 4650 libvirt\001
|
|
4 0 0 50 -1 0 14 0.0000 4 180 1890 9000 2175 remoteDispatchOpen():\001
|
|
4 0 0 50 -1 0 12 0.0000 4 45 270 9300 2475 ...\001
|
|
4 0 0 50 -1 0 12 0.0000 4 180 1440 9300 2670 virConnectOpen()\001
|
|
4 0 0 50 -1 0 12 0.0000 4 180 2160 9300 2865 virConnectOpenReadOnly()\001
|
|
4 0 0 50 -1 0 12 0.0000 4 45 270 9300 3060 ...\001
|
|
4 0 0 50 -1 0 12 0.0000 4 180 1080 8250 7350 remoteOpen()\001
|
|
4 0 0 50 -1 16 16 0.0000 4 165 3240 600 1050 "virsh -c qemu:///system list --all"\001
|
|
4 0 0 50 -1 16 12 0.0000 4 180 1710 1350 2700 virConnectOpen(uri)\001
|
|
4 0 0 50 -1 16 24 0.0000 4 135 720 9750 825 libvirtd\001
|